fork(2) download
  1. #include <stdio.h>
  2.  
  3. int main(void) {
  4. int mat[3][3] = {1,3,5,
  5. 3,7,2,
  6. 0,5,1}, i, j, maior, smaior;
  7.  
  8. maior = mat[0][0];
  9. smaior = maior;
  10. for (i = 0; i < 3; i++) {
  11. for (j=0; j < 3; j++) {
  12. if (mat[i][j] > maior) {
  13. smaior = maior;
  14. maior = mat[i][j];
  15. }
  16. }
  17. }
  18.  
  19. for (i = 0; i < 3; i++) {
  20. for (j=0; j < 3; j++) {
  21. if (mat[i][j] == smaior) {
  22. printf("Posicao: %i %i\n", i, j);
  23. i = 5;
  24. j = 5;
  25. }
  26. }
  27. }
  28.  
  29. printf("Maior: %i \n", maior);
  30. printf("Segundo Maior: %i", smaior);
  31. return 0;
  32. }
  33.  
Success #stdin #stdout 0s 4496KB
stdin
Standard input is empty
stdout
Posicao: 0 2
Maior: 7 
Segundo Maior: 5